At essentially the most primary stage, a mash (or solid state, or “dry” brine) consists of finely chopped or ground up peppers and salt. Chopping or grinding increases the floor space uncovered to microbes, which is assumed to hurry up fermentation relative to fermenting whole greens. The salt draws out moisture, which ideally fills the spaces between the bits of mash to facilitate an anaerobic surroundings. For Shockey, a mash has a pair advantages over a salt brine.

Happily, lactic acid bacteria are salt-tolerant, so they are free to develop. For most pepper fermentations, there appears to be a sweet spot between 2% and 4%. At these slightly decrease concentrations, fermentation is quicker; it’s greatest fitted to cooler temperatures, where microbial exercise is slower general. Higher salt concentrations are better suited to hotter climates or longer-term fermentations (longer than four weeks). For longer-term fermentations, Mara Jane King recommends concentrations round 5%. “If you’re gonna ask for one thing to be on the shelf for one to 2 years, then I think having a robust salt content material is useful to manage mould and yeast,” she says.

So, if you’ve ever questioned how they measure heat? Wilbur Scoville invented the dimensions whereas looking for a heat-producing ointment. It was examined according to human style buds and the idea was to dilute a spicy extract with water until it no longer tastes spicy.
